Seven new colleges could open in West Yorkshire - though existing colleges claim the plans are a destabilising threat that could lead to job losses.
Read more: Huddersfield mums and dads 'scared, desperate and in tears' fearing their children are in violent gangs The county’s existing further education providers, however, fear that these new institutions would cause unnecessary disruption for learners that could reduce, rather than increase their opportunities, leading to job losses.
In Leeds, plans have been submitted for a Dixons East Leeds Sixth Form and Thorpe Park College. And at Keighley, there are proposals to open a New College Keighley.
